Thanks for having a look! Yes - shared transfers tend to be a bit more last minute in general depending on what fits in with existing bookings for transfer companies. It is worth posting your journey details early on though so companies can get in touch with you as soon as they have something. Most companies make a real effort to match people up when they can as well.
